丙酮酸是三大营养物质代谢的中心,既往研究表明丙酮酸盐及其代谢物有缓解代谢、降血脂、降胆固醇、缓解疲劳等作用。而近年来研究表明在烧伤及休克等补液治疗时加入丙酮酸盐有改善血容性休克、感染性休克、缺血再灌注损伤、多器官功能障碍的作用,并成为抗休克治疗研究的新热点。丙酮酸盐的抗休克作用可能与抑制重要脏器血管通透性,减轻缺血再灌注损伤,保护心、肾、脑和肠道功能及纠正乳酸性酸中毒,降低各重要脏器中谷胱甘肽过氧化物酶的活性,抑制高迁移率蛋白-1,增加缺氧诱导因子-1水平的升高有关,本文就近年关于丙酮酸盐抗创伤、烧伤休克及脓毒性休克的相关研究进展综述如下。

Pyruvic acid is the center of the metabolism of the three major nutrients, the previous studies have shown that pyruvate and its metabolites have the effect of relieved metabolism, lowering blood pressure, cholesterol, relieve fatigue and so on. In recent years, studies have shown that at the time of the treatment of burn and shock and other rehydration therapy, the addition of pyruvate has improved hematocrit shock, septic shock, ischemia and reperfusion injury, multiple organ dysfunction. It has become a new hot spot in anti-shock treatment research.In recent years, the anti-shock effect of pyruvate may be related to the inhibition of vital organs vascular permeability, reduce ischemia-reperfusion injury, protect heart, kidney, brain and intestinal function and correct lactic acidosis, reduce the activity of glutathione peroxidase in important organ, inhibition of high mobility group box-1, increased hypoxia inducible factor-1 levels increased. In this paper, recent studies on pyruvate anti-trauma, burn shock and septic shock are summarized below.
